Mince is easy to make. Just put together and let sit in the refrigerator before making pie or tarts. We can 60 quarts of mincemeat using venison....James

5 lbs ground venison and 2 lbs fatty ground pork, 5 qts chopped apples 2 lbs seedless raisins 1 lb cranberries) 2 qts apple cider 1 whole large orange, zest first, peel and chopped very small 2 tbsp ground cinnamon 2 tsp ground nutmeg 5 cups dark brown sugar or molasses 2 tbsp salt Makes about 7 quarts.

Edited, we do not use the orange peel, just wanted to make clear.
